Ticket PLQ-204: seat-map renderer for the Gildercrest Theatre misplaces balcony rows when the venue uses curved seating. Rows J–M overlap the mezzanine outline at zoom levels above 150%. Repro: load venue config "gildercrest-main", zoom in, select balcony. Likely an arc interpolation bug in the layout pass. The failing build is noted below.

session token of kagup-hahaf = htk3_2b8

Versions 4.x and 5.x expose different theming props, so a mismatch often explains broken layouts. The version manifest endpoint on the Quillgate registry returns the full compatibility matrix, including deprecation dates for each minor release. Always confirm the reported version against the manifest rather than trusting the customer's package file. Requests to Quillgate must include the key below.

app token of fajop-fahif = qvz4-AnML

## Fan-out Backpressure

When Pingwell's notification fan-out saturates, the queue depth gauge spikes and deliveries lag. Do not restart workers; the throttle recovers on its own within minutes. Escalate only if lag exceeds one hour. If you must redeploy the throttle service manually, pull the hotfix bundle from the internal mirror and verify it before pushing. Verification requires the deploy key that follows.

deploy key for kagup-bawig: bky9_ZMq28eTw9

## Weekly Cash-Box Run — Receiving Site Procedure

Boxes arrive Fridays, 09:00–10:00, from the Tindale branch via Greyline Couriers. Receiving staff: verify seal numbers against the manifest, count boxes in the courier's presence, sign both copies. Broken seals: refuse the box, note it, notify the vault supervisor at Harlock House immediately. Do not open boxes at the dock. The hand-over instruction for the courier is stated directly below.

drop instructions, hahip-badug: the quenox ralath courier leaves the kaseth fraiel rusiel tameth belys istdor ralion giliel ledger at gate 7830 under passcode 165413